About Tusky

Tusky is a user-friendly and efficient client for Mastodon, a decentralized social network. It allows users to connect, share, and interact with others in a seamless and privacy-focused environment. With its intuitive interface and robust features, Tusky enhances the social media experience by providing tools for managing posts, following users, and engaging with content across the Mastodon network.

About Gyazo

Gyazo is a tool that allows users to capture and share screenshots, GIFs, and replay videos instantly. It is designed to make sharing visual content quick and easy, whether for personal use, team collaboration, or customer support.
